
Pitching Battles But Midland Walks off with Win
June 7, 2019 - Texas League (TL1)
Frisco RoughRiders News Release
MIDLAND, Texas - Despite some strong pitching performances Friday night fell 3-2 in walk-0ff fashion to Midlannd.
SYNOPSIS
* With the game tied 2-2 in the eighth, Yoel Espinal entered with the bases loaded and nobody out, and proceeded to escape the jam to keep the tie intact.
* Reliever Demarcus Evans recorded all six of his outs via strikeout in two scoreless innings.
* In his Riders debut, starter Ronald Herrera fired five strong innings, allowing just two runs on five hits.
* Andretty Cordero whacked his team-best eighth homer in the fourth to get the Riders on the board.
KEY RIDERS PERFORMERS
* Ronald Herrera: 5 IP, 5 H, 2 ER, 0 BB, 2 K
* Demarcus Evans: 2 IP, 1 H, 0 ER, 1 BB, 6 K
* Andretty Cordero: 1-for-4, HR, RBI
NEWS AND NOTES
* The Riders remain atop the Texas League South Division, holding a 1.5-game lead with nine games left in the first half.
